California’s San Bernardino City Unified School District will install 3,700 Carrier OptiClean Dual-Mode Air Scrubber & Negative Air Machines to purify the air in classrooms across its 72 schools. The OptiClean units will help to improve indoor air quality for the district, as its more than 60,000 students, teachers and staff return to campuses. This announcement comes on […]

The Jackson Hole Airport (JAC) lies seven miles north of Jackson, Wyo., at the base of the Teton mountains. It is unique for being entirely within Grand Teton National Park. Jackson Hole Airport is the busiest airport in the state, with nearly 500,000 in-bound passengers annually. The airport covers over 500 acres and has one runway […]

Twenty-eight states have won a multi-million-dollar data breach settlement against CHS/Community Health Systems Inc. over a 2014 data breach that affected about 6.1 million patients. Last week it was announced that CHS/CHSI will pay nearly $5 million to Alaska, Arkansas, Connecticut, Florida,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Kentucky, Louisiana, Massachusetts, Michigan, Mississippi, Missouri, Nebraska, Nevada, New Jersey, […]
